Folder sync no longer works for T-Online Mails

I've been using the Thunderbird App (v12.1) on a Google Pixel 8 (Android 16) for a while now with several Email accounts from different providers. One of them is a T-Online Email address. Recently it appears to have stopped syncing the folders only for this account. I still get emails in the inbox but all the folders are empty. It only says "Bis zu 100 weitere abrufen" (request up to 100 more) but tapping that doesn't make a difference. In the settings I have the sync set to everything without limitation.

I tested the same account with K9 (v11.1) and Google Mail and in both all the folders have their content.

Does anyone have the same issue or any suggestions? Is there any logging that I turn on to see if there's any errors?

被采纳的解决方案

Ah, found this bug: https://github.com/thunderbird/thunderbird-android/issues/9567

As a workaround I disabled IMAP Namespace Auto-Detect and now it works again. 👍
